Unlocking the Secrets of Effective Tax Planning

Effective tax planning is a critical aspect of financial management, enabling individuals and companies to maximize their efficiency and profitability. It involves understanding the tax laws, identifying tax-saving opportunities, and making informed decisions to minimize tax liability. The advent of modern tax planning software has revolutionized this process, making it more streamlined and efficient.

Key elements in unlocking the secrets of effective tax planning include:

  • Understanding tax laws: It’s crucial to have a comprehensive understanding of the current tax laws, regulations, and statutes. This allows for accurate computation of tax liability and helps identify potential tax-saving opportunities.
  • Identifying tax-saving opportunities: A key aspect of tax planning is finding ways to reduce your tax liability. This can be achieved by taking advantage of tax deductions, credits, exemptions, and other tax-saving opportunities.
  • Decisions and strategies: Effective tax planning requires strategic decision-making. This involves choosing the right investments, understanding when to make certain expenditures, and knowing how to legally defer tax payments.

In the context of maximizing efficiency with modern tax planning software, the following points are noteworthy:

  1. Automation: Modern tax planning software automates many of the tedious tasks involved in tax planning. This not only saves time and effort but also reduces the chance of human error.
  2. Up-to-date information: These software constantly update their databases with the latest tax laws and regulations. This ensures that you are always working with the most current information.
  3. Simulation & Forecasting: Modern software can simulate various tax scenarios and forecast the potential outcomes. This allows individuals and businesses to make well-informed decisions.

In summary, understanding the secrets of effective tax planning and leveraging the power of modern tax planning software can significantly enhance your tax efficiency. It requires a blend of knowledge, strategy, and technology to make the most of your financial resources.

Exploring Common Strategies for Tax Planning

In the realm of financial management, tax planning plays a pivotal role. It is a complex process that requires strategic thinking, detailed knowledge of tax laws, and a keen understanding of one’s financial situation. The advent of modern tax planning software has made the task of tax planning less daunting and more efficient. However, it is crucial to explore common strategies for tax planning to maximize the effectiveness of such software.

The following are some of the common strategies for tax planning:

  • Income Splitting: This strategy involves dividing income among several family members or legal entities to fall into a lower tax bracket.
  • Tax Deferral: Deferring tax is another common strategy where one postpones the payment of taxes to a future date. This is beneficial as it allows more money to be available for investment or business growth in the short term.
  • Choosing Tax-Effective Investments: Certain investments have tax advantages. For instance, bonds and dividend-paying stocks tend to be more tax-efficient than other types of investments.
  • Claiming Tax Deductions and Credits: A crucial part of tax planning is making the most of the tax deductions and credits that are available to you.
